Before we had Elsa spayed she was going into heat every couple weeks or so. When they spayed her, she was full of cysts all over her ovaries and inside. They were producing so much estrogen (or the kitty equivalent) that it was making her be in heat almost constantly.

From reading both of your posts, your kitty is a young female experiencing her first season. This is completely normal, they can go in and out of heat within weeks and the discomfort and symptoms of will only intensify each time. She needs to be spayed, it's the only way and the sooner the better........

Cycles vary from several weeks to just a few days, some girls call almost constantly. You need to be very careful with the amount of times she goes into heat, too many cycles can cause deadly infection.

Please take your girl in to be spayed soon as you can and be very careful she doesn't get outside.
